>>> +        /* Floating point predictor
>>> +        TIFF Technical Note 3 http://chriscox.org/TIFFTN3d1.pdf */
>>> +        if (s->predictor == 3) {
>>> +            int channels = s->bppcount;
>>> +            int lane_offset;
>>> +            uint8_t *tmpbuf;
>>> +            int bpc;
>>> +
>>> +            dst   = five_planes ? five_planes : p->data[plane];
>>> +            soff  = s->bpp >> 3;
>>> +            if (s->planar) {
>>> +                soff  = FFMAX(soff / s->bppcount, 1);
>>> +                channels = 1;
>>> +            }
>>> +            ssize = s->width * soff;
>>> +            bpc = FFMAX(soff / s->bppcount, 1); /* bytes per component
>> */
>>> +            lane_offset = s->width * channels;
>>> +
>>> +            tmpbuf = (uint8_t*)av_malloc(ssize);
>>
>> unnecessary cast.
>>
>>> +            if (!tmpbuf)
>>> +                return AVERROR(ENOMEM);
>>> +
>>> +            if (s->avctx->pix_fmt == AV_PIX_FMT_RGBF32LE ||
>>> +                s->avctx->pix_fmt == AV_PIX_FMT_RGBAF32LE) {
>>> +                for (i = 0; i < decoded_height; i++) {
>>> +                    /* copy first sample byte for each channel */
>>> +                    for (j = 0; j < channels; j++)
>>> +                        tmpbuf[j] = dst[j];
>>> +
>>> +                    /* decode horizontal differences */
>>> +                    for (j = channels; j < ssize; j++)
>>> +                        tmpbuf[j] = dst[j] + tmpbuf[j-channels];
>>> +
>>> +                    /* combine shuffled bytes from their sepearate
>> lanes */
>>
>>                                                                ^
>>
>> Did you not like this comment? I can remove it, I felt the code needed
> some explanation and I don't think the comment is the best.

There is a typo: sepearate should be separate.

> The docs example code refers to these lanes as rowIncrements, which I
> thought was a confusing name too.
> 
> Each byte of every floating point value in a row of pixels is split and
> combined into separate groups.
> A group of all the sign/exponents bytes in the row and groups for each of
> the upper, mid, and lower mantissa bytes in the row.
> 
> Maybe group_size is a better name than lane_offset now that I typed that
> out.
> 
> 
>>> +                    for (j = 0; j < lane_offset; j++) {
>>> +                        for (k = 0; k < bpc; k++) {
>>> +                            dst[bpc * j + k] = tmpbuf[(bpc - k - 1) *
>> lane_offset + j];
>>> +                        }
>>> +                    }
>>> +                    dst += stride;
>>> +                }
>>> +            } else if (s->avctx->pix_fmt == AV_PIX_FMT_RGBF32BE ||
>>> +                       s->avctx->pix_fmt == AV_PIX_FMT_RGBAF32BE) {
>>> +                /* same as LE only the shuffle at the end is reversed */
>>> +                for (i = 0; i < decoded_height; i++) {
>>> +                    for (j = 0; j < channels; j++)
>>> +                        tmpbuf[j] = dst[j];
>>> +
>>> +                    for (j = channels; j < ssize; j++)
>>> +                        tmpbuf[j] = dst[j] + tmpbuf[j-channels];
>>> +
>>> +                    for (j = 0; j < lane_offset; j++) {
>>> +                        for (k = 0; k < bpc; k++) {
>>> +                            dst[bpc * j + k] = tmpbuf[k * lane_offset +
>> j];
>>> +                        }
>>> +                    }
>>> +                    dst += stride;
>>> +                }
>>> +            } else {
>>> +                av_log(s->avctx, AV_LOG_ERROR, "unsupported floating
>> point pixel format\n");
>>> +            }
>>> +            av_free(tmpbuf);
>>> +        }
>>> +
